OpenStack在物联网设备管理与数据分析中的应用

编程语言译者 2020-05-26 ⋅ 13 阅读

随着物联网技术的不断发展,越来越多的物联网设备被部署在各行各业。这些设备产生的海量数据需要被采集、存储和分析,以便提供有效的决策支持和业务优化。在这个过程中,OpenStack作为一种云计算平台,具备强大的分布式存储和计算能力,被广泛应用于物联网设备管理与数据分析。

物联网设备管理

物联网设备管理涵盖了设备注册、监控、配置和固件升级等诸多方面。OpenStack提供了一种灵活且可扩展的解决方案,可以帮助企业管理和监控庞大的物联网设备网络。

设备注册与身份认证

OpenStack的身份认证服务Keystone可以用来对物联网设备进行注册和认证。通过Keystone,企业可以为每个物联网设备分配唯一的身份标识,并限制其访问和操作权限。这为设备管理提供了一种强大的安全性保障。

设备监控与诊断

OpenStack的监控服务Ceilometer和Gnocchi可以对物联网设备进行实时的监控和诊断。企业可以通过这些服务收集物联网设备的运行状态、资源利用率、日志信息等,以便及时发现设备故障,并采取相应的措施进行修复。

设备配置与固件升级

OpenStack的自动化部署服务Heat可以用来对物联网设备进行配置管理和固件升级。企业可以通过Heat定义设备的配置模板,然后根据实际需求将配置应用到相应的设备上。此外,通过Heat还可以实现设备固件的自动升级,以确保设备始终处于最新的状态。

物联网数据分析

物联网设备每天产生的海量数据为企业提供了宝贵的信息资产。OpenStack作为一个强大的云计算平台,可以帮助企业实现物联网数据的采集、存储和分析,以提供有效的决策支持和业务优化。

数据采集与存储

OpenStack的对象存储服务Swift可以用来存储物联网设备产生的海量数据。Swift具备高容量、高可靠和高性能的特点,能够满足物联网数据的需求。此外,通过OpenStack的块存储服务Cinder和文件存储服务Manila,企业还可以将数据存储在云端的虚拟机或容器中,以实现更灵活的数据管理和应用。

数据分析与挖掘

OpenStack的大数据处理框架Sahara可以用来对物联网数据进行分析和挖掘。企业可以通过Sahara构建复杂的数据流水线,实现对物联网数据的实时处理和分析。此外,OpenStack还提供了数据分析工具集合,如Elasticsearch和Kibana,帮助企业更好地理解和利用物联网数据。

机器学习与预测分析

OpenStack的机器学习服务Zun和预测分析服务Magnum可以用来对物联网数据进行机器学习和预测分析。通过这些服务,企业可以构建和训练机器学习模型,以实现对物联网数据的智能分析和预测。这为企业提供了更大的商业价值和竞争优势。

总结起来,OpenStack作为一种云计算平台,可以在物联网设备管理与数据分析中发挥重要的作用。通过OpenStack,企业可以实现物联网设备的注册、监控、配置和固件升级,以及物联网数据的采集、存储、分析和挖掘。这为企业带来了更高效、更安全和更智能的物联网应用体验。


全部评论: 0

    我有话说: